Error Analysis in Limit Evaluation
A student investigates the limit
$$ \lim_{x \to 0} \frac{\sqrt{9 + x} - 3}{x} $$
by directly canceling terms, and arrives at an answer of infinity. What mistake did they make?
A
They should have applied L’Hôpital’s rule, which would yield a finite limit.
B
They incorrectly canceled the square root term without rationalizing the numerator, which is necessary to properly evaluate the limit.
C
They substituted $$ x = 0 $$ prematurely.
D
They made a mistake in computing the value of the square root at 9.
